Second Harvest Food Bank Featured in New Video


Erie’s Second Harvest Food Bank is featured in this new video from Newman’s Own and Feeding America, highlighting their work to bring new delivery trucks to food pantries across the country, especially those that serve rural areas. Erie PA News, Sports and Events for Thursday, March 19, 2009


The state budget woes are affecting everyone, including the PA Historical and Museum Commission. They are considering closing 6 historic sites and/or museums, including the Flagship Niagara here in Erie. The ship would stop sailing, but remain as a museum.
